Convergent Research is a nonprofit science studio best known for pioneering the Focused Research Organization (FRO).  We’re launching moonshot science projects which may change the trajectory of scientific progress. Large scale brain mapping, climate measurement, and software for math all have something in common - they each need a nonprofit legal entity, payroll providers, health benefits, boards, contracts, office space, press releases, websites… For each of the FROs that Convergent Research supports, we provide the backend infrastructure to help them move fast.

Own AP Operations End-to-End

  • Manage the full AP cycle across multiple entities — invoice intake, coding, approval routing, payment execution, and reconciliation — with minimal oversight

  • Maintain vendor master data and ensure documentation (W-9/W-8, contracts, purchase orders) is complete and audit-ready

  • Enforce internal controls and approval thresholds in accordance with company policy and procurement guidelines, including three-way match where applicable

Run Payments and Manage Vendor Relationships

  • Execute payment runs  accurately and on schedule, coordinating with the Finance Team on timing of significant disbursements

  • Serve as the primary point of contact for vendor inquiries and billing disputes, resolving issues independently and professionally

  • Reconcile vendor statements and manage AP aging proactively

Support Close, Compliance, and Audit

  • Own AP close activities — including accruals, aging review, and balance sheet reconciliations — and deliver on time each month

  • Support external audits with organized, complete documentation and direct auditor engagement on AP-related inquiries

  • Manage 1099 preparation and filing; support VAT coding as applicable across our UK entities

  • Ensure records are maintained in accordance with retention policies and regulatory requirements

The salary range for this role is $73,000-$104,000. Convergent uses a consistent compensation philosophy across all roles. We benchmark salaries to San Francisco market data and aim for the grade midpoint, which for this role is approximately $104,000. We then apply a geographic adjustment if an employee is located outside of SF, NYC, or Boston, For example, in Denver, CO the midpoint for this role would be around $88k, and in Eugene, OR it would be $78k. We also maintain a minimum of 70% of the SF midpoint, which is reflected in the range floor. This structure helps us keep pay transparent, consistent, and equitable across locations while reflecting local market conditions.

Convergent Research aims to help fill a structural gap in today’s R&D system. We enable fundamental research that requires unusual levels of scale and coordination yet is not rapidly monetizable by industry. We’re bringing together top talent from academia, industry, and startups to build a new model for innovative R&D.
